清除浮动的方式

本文主要总结了一下几种清除浮动的方式

一、 第一种比较简单的是设置清除浮动的元素的css属性clear:both。

二、 第二种是对父级元素进行定义{overflow:auto;zoom:1},其中zoom:1处理兼容性问题。

三、 第三种是父级div定义height。

四、 第四种是父级div定义伪类:after,同时设置zoom:1,这种方式是比较推荐的使用方法。

五、 第五种是对父级元素进行定义{overflow:hidden;zoom:1},其中zoom:1处理兼容性问题。

其他也有一些方法,但是不推荐使用。

坚持原创技术分享,您的支持将鼓励我继续创作!